A George V silver coffee pot, Mappin & Webb Ltd, London, 1918
the fluted body moulded with stylised foliage, the side applied with ebonized leaf-capped double c-scroll handle, on a spreading foot moulded with pales and c-scrolls, the hinged domed cover with bud-shaped finial, engraved 'MAPPIN & WEBB LTD', repairs, 28,5cm high, 775g
